The National Highways Authority of India (NHAI) has resumed toll collection on national highways from today in Maharashtra. Vashi toll plaza in Mumbai has resumed toll collection on national highway. 

The government had on March 25 announced temporarily suspending toll collection on national highways to ease emergency services because of the Coronavirus outbreak. The tolling operations were earlier planned to resume from April 15, a day after the end of the first phase of the lockdown. However, the lockdown was further extended till May 3.
